gpt4 book ai didi

javascript - 两个几乎相同的功能。一个函数使用 Queue 排队。Jquery 效果不适用于排队的函数。为什么?

转载 作者:塔克拉玛干 更新时间:2023-11-02 20:45:00 24 4
gpt4 key购买 nike

长话短说..我正在制作我的第一个作品集。我正在使用 Jquery 来处理我的文本。我希望文本按顺序淡入淡出。出于某种原因,当我使用队列加载函数时,排队函数中 span 标记中的文本不会淡入淡出。我不确定这是为什么。有任何想法吗?编辑:现在可以了。我没有更多的问题。我将 clearQueue() 添加到 ChangeInterests2 函数中。更新了代码以显示这一点。

function interestsTimer2() {



window.setTimeout(changeInterests2, 2500);


}


function interestsTimer() {

$("span .interests").fadeOut(2000);
window.setTimeout(changeInterests, 2500);
$("span .interests").fadeIn(5000);

}


function changeInterests2() {

$("span .interests").html("craft Beer.")
$("span .interests").clearQueue();
$("span .interests" ).fadeIn(5000);


}



function changeInterests() {


$("span .interests").html("hiking Seattle.");

}


interestsTimer();

$("span .interests").fadeOut(2000).queue(function () {

interestsTimer2();

})

最佳答案

队列本身似乎被这段代码塞满了。如果我在延迟开始之前添加 .clearQueue() 它会清理......一些东西。

此代码可以在带有 div 的页面上连续运行,但如果没有 .clearQueue() 则不会(尽管它会运行一次)。

$("div:first").clearQueue().delay(3000).queue(function () {

console.log("Works?");

});

我希望这里的其他人比我更了解队列,但我现在提供这个。祝你好运。

关于javascript - 两个几乎相同的功能。一个函数使用 Queue 排队。Jquery 效果不适用于排队的函数。为什么?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30430738/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com